Hi Atish, On Fri, Dec 18, 2020 at 5:48 AM Atish Patra <atish.pa...@wdc.com> wrote: > > Currently, we place the DTB at 2MB from 4GB or end of DRAM which ever is > lesser. However, Linux kernel can address only 1GB of memory for RV32. > Thus, it can not map anything beyond 3GB (assuming 2GB is the starting > address). > As a result, it can not process DT and panic if opensbi dynamic firmware > is used. > > Fix this by placing the DTB at 2MB from 3GB or end of DRAM whichever is lower. > > Signed-off-by: Atish Patra <atish.pa...@wdc.com> > --- > hw/riscv/boot.c | 4 ++-- > 1 file changed, 2 insertions(+), 2 deletions(-) >
